在人工智能技术快速发展的当下,编程教育已成为青少年素质培养的重要组成。不同于传统学科的知识传授,编程教学着重培养问题拆解、逻辑推理和系统设计三大核心能力。
学习阶段 | 培养目标 | 教学工具 |
---|---|---|
启蒙阶段(5-7岁) | 建立计算思维基础概念 | 可视化编程游戏 |
体验阶段(8-10岁) | 培养程序逻辑构建能力 | 模块化编程平台 |
拓展阶段(11+岁) | 提升复杂问题解决能力 | 专业编程环境 |
通过项目式学习,引导学员将复杂问题分解为可执行的步骤序列。在迷宫求解、路径规划等实践项目中,培养条件判断和循环控制的核心编程思维。
在动画制作、游戏开发等创意项目中,学员需要综合运用多种编程概念,通过试错迭代不断完善作品,培养工程化思维和持续改进意识。
"编程教育不应局限于代码编写,更要注重计算思维的培养。当孩子用程序思维分析问题时,这种能力将迁移到各个学科领域。"